Job description
As an integral part of the IT team, you will work closely with school staff to provide expert technical support. Your role will be essential in ensuring the seamless operation of IT infrastructure and offering assistance as needed. You will be responsible for diagnosing and resolving complex IT issues, collaborating with colleagues, and contributing to key IT projects. This position demands a high level of technical proficiency, strong communication skills, and a dedication to delivering outstanding service., * Document all support activities, including troubleshooting steps, resolutions, and customer communications, ensuring tickets are kept up to date.
- Collaborate with other support engineers to ensure timely resolution of tickets.
- Provide technical support to assist with any escalated issues.
- Work with 3rd party vendors where needed to resolve tickets where needed.
- Contribute to the development of knowledge base articles and training materials.
- Act as a technical verification point for Change Requests.
- Assist with internal IT projects as required.
- Identify service improvements.
- Work closely with the Service Desk Lead to provide an excellent service covering Service Desk and IT Operations activities.
Requirements
- Relevant certifications (e.g., CompTIA A+, Network+, Microsoft Certified Professional).
- Prior experience in an IT support role.
- Knowledge of School IT systems / infrastructure.
- Ability to prioritise work according to impact / urgency.
- Strong technical proficiency in diagnosing and resolving IT issues across multiple platforms, including Windows, macOS, and Linux.
- Experience with IT service management tools.
- Excellent communication skills, with the ability to convey technical information clearly and effectively to non-technical users.
